Windows网络共享访问凭据切换全攻略:五类方法详解与最佳实践

一、图形界面操作方案

1.1 文件资源管理器强制认证

当需要快速切换共享访问账户时,可通过资源管理器地址栏强制触发认证窗口:

  1. 断开现有连接:右键点击已连接的共享文件夹,选择”断开连接”
  2. 强制重新认证:在地址栏输入完整路径时添加/user:参数
    1. \\服务器名\共享名 /user:新用户名

    示例:\\fileserver\public /user:john

  3. 系统弹出登录窗口后输入新凭据,可勾选”记住我的凭据”实现持久化存储

适用场景:临时切换访问账户,无需清除原有凭据
注意事项:部分系统版本可能需要先断开连接才能触发新认证

1.2 凭据管理器配置

控制面板中的凭据管理器提供集中式凭据管理:

  1. 路径:控制面板 > 用户账户 > 凭据管理器
  2. 在Windows凭据选项卡找到目标服务器条目
    • 典型条目格式:MicrosoftAccount:target=server-IPlegacygeneric:target=服务器名
  3. 操作选项:
    • 编辑:直接修改用户名和密码字段
    • 删除:下次访问时强制要求重新认证

优势:可视化操作界面,支持凭据分类管理
进阶技巧:对于域环境,可添加domain\username格式的完整凭据

二、命令行工具方案

2.1 net use命令集

作为Windows原生网络管理工具,提供精细化的连接控制:

  1. 批量删除所有连接:
    1. net use * /delete /y
  2. 删除特定共享连接:
    1. net use \\服务器\共 /delete
  3. 重新连接触发认证:
    1. explorer.exe \\服务器\共

典型应用:自动化脚本中重置网络连接状态
安全提示:管理员权限运行可避免权限不足错误

2.2 cmdkey凭据管理

专门用于管理持久化存储的凭据:

  1. 查看现有凭据:
    1. cmdkey /list
  2. 添加新凭据(适用于Samba等场景):
    1. cmdkey /add:192.168.1.10 /user:smbuser /pass:yourpassword
  3. 删除特定凭据:
    1. cmdkey /delete:192.168.1.10

优势:支持IP地址和主机名两种标识方式
最佳实践:在自动化部署脚本中预先配置所需凭据

三、系统级配置方案

3.1 注册表深度清理

适用于需要彻底清除缓存凭据的场景:

  1. 创建.reg文件内容:
    1. Windows Registry Editor Version 5.00
    2. [H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Explorer\MountPoints2]
    3. "DeleteAllEntries"=dword:00000001
  2. 双击运行后重启系统
  3. 访问共享时将强制要求输入新凭据

风险提示:注册表操作需谨慎,建议先备份注册表
适用场景:解决凭据缓存异常导致的认证失败问题

3.2 PowerShell自动化脚本

现代系统管理推荐方案:

  1. 清除特定服务器凭据:
    1. cmdkey /delete:legacygeneric:target=服务器名
  2. 批量清除所有凭据:
    1. cmdkey /list | ForEach-Object {
    2. if ($_ -match "target=") {
    3. $target = $_.Split("=")[1].Trim()
    4. cmdkey /delete:$target
    5. }
    6. }

优势:可集成到自动化运维流程中
扩展应用:结合Test-NetConnection实现连接状态检测

四、多环境适配指南

4.1 域环境特殊处理

域账户切换需注意:

  1. 使用domain\username完整格式
  2. 确保DNS解析正常,建议使用FQDN(完全限定域名)
  3. 凭据管理器中区分本地账户和域账户条目

4.2 混合身份验证场景

当系统同时使用NTLM和Kerberos认证时:

  1. 优先尝试Kerberos(域环境默认)
  2. 失败后自动回退到NTLM
  3. 可通过组策略强制使用特定认证协议

4.3 跨版本兼容性

不同Windows版本差异处理:
| 版本 | 特殊注意事项 |
|——————-|—————————————————|
| Windows 7 | 需手动启用”记住我的凭据”选项 |
| Windows 10 | 支持凭据漫游(需AD同步) |
| Windows 11 | 增强凭据保护机制 |

五、安全最佳实践

  1. 最小权限原则:仅授予必要的共享访问权限
  2. 凭据轮换策略:定期更换共享访问账户密码
  3. 审计日志监控:通过事件查看器跟踪共享访问行为
  4. 网络隔离设计:将敏感共享置于独立VLAN
  5. 多因素认证:对高安全要求环境启用MFA

进阶建议:对于企业环境,建议结合组策略和脚本实现凭据管理的标准化。可创建专门的凭据管理账户,通过RBAC模型控制访问权限,并配合日志服务实现操作审计。

通过系统掌握这五类方法,用户可以灵活应对各种网络共享访问场景。从临时账户切换到持久化凭据管理,从单机操作到自动化部署,本文提供的技术方案覆盖了全生命周期的凭据管理需求。实际使用时建议根据具体场景选择最适合的方案组合,在安全性和便利性之间取得最佳平衡。